    Abstract

    Closed loop wavefront residual error of adaptive optical system consists of the uncompensated turbulence error and closed loop noise. The measured closed loop wavefront residual error is analyzed by using open loop and closed power spectrum. When the system noise is considered, the measured reconstructed phase error and the closed loop wavefront residual error are different. Based on the difference of their power spectrum, a method of evaluating the closed loop wavefront residual error is proposed. The comparison of the reconstructed phase error, which is calibrated in high resolution adaptive optical system of 1.2 m telescope, and the closed loop wavefront residual error is given.
